Britain came to India in the search of natural resources which it found abundant in India. Britain took over India by means of entering as East India company in India. They entered in the subcontinent and analyzed the weaknesses of mughal emperors. Britishers were clever enough to take over the land of rich resources in the course of few years. They kept on expanding their territories and their grip on the rich areas. Britishers used this land for the procurement of raw materials at very low prices and selling back the refined finished good products at very high prices. Britain exploited this land for their own trade benefits and for the exploitation of raw materials.
